The following timeouts you can find in odoo.conf are usually the ones responsible for the behaviour you experience (in particular the second one).
limit_time_cpu = 60
limit_time_real = 120
Some more explanations on Odoo documentation : https://www.odoo.com/documentation/12.0/reference/cmdline.html#multiprocessing

I also played around with CoreData and iCloud and it work perfectly. I would like to list some important points that may help you go further:
You have to run the app on a real device with iCloud Acc We can now test iCloud Sync on Simulator, but it will not get notification automatically. We have to trigger manually by select Debug > Trigger iCloud Sync
Make sure you added Push Notification and iCloud capability to your app. Make sure that you don't Dave issue with iCloud container (in this case, you will see red text on iCloud session in Xcode)
In order to refresh the view automatically, you need to add this line into your Core Data Stack: container.viewContext.automaticallyMergesChangesFromParent = true.

I found that the NSPersistentStoreRemoteChange notification is posted by the NSPersistentStoreCoordinator and not by the NSPersistentCloudKitContainer, so the following code solves the problem:
// Observe Core Data remote change notifications.
NotificationCenter.default.addObserver(
self, selector: #selector(self.storeRemoteChange(_:)),
name: .NSPersistentStoreRemoteChange, object: container.persistentStoreCoordinator)

The issue was me not understanding how the new windows 10 command prompt works. Any time you click on the command window, it goes into "select" mode which completely pauses execution of the process.
Basically: https://superuser.com/questions/419717/windows-command-prompt-freezing-randomly?newreg=ece53f5584254346be68f85d1fd2f18d
You can tell it is in this state because it will prefix the window title with the word "Select":
You have to press enter or click again to get it going once again.
